Minimum Requirements- Master's (MPT) or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) degree from an accredited program.
- Active Colorado Physical Therapy license required to start the assignment.
- Home health experience with OASIS documentation required.
- Experience performing comprehensive patient evaluations, developing measurable plans of care, and documenting skilled necessity for reimbursement.
- Proven ability to provide skilled PT interventions in home settings, including therapeutic exercise, gait and balance training, transfer and stair training, and assistive device training.
- Experience educating patients and caregivers on home exercise programs, fall prevention, energy conservation, and caregiver transfer techniques.
- Experience coordinating with interdisciplinary teams and communicating with physicians regarding plan of care and discharge planning.
- Daily travel to patient homes within an approximately 50-mile service radius. Ability to travel to multiple locations within a shift required.

Location Highlights
Fort Morgan offers a quiet, small-city lifestyle with outdoor access and regional amenities. The city sits roughly 85 miles northeast of Denver and about 45 miles east of Greeley, providing regional transit routes and highway access. Visitors and residents can enjoy nearby Pawnee National Grassland for wide-open prairie recreation and wildlife viewing approximately 25–40 miles north.Fort Morgan is adjacent to the South Platte River corridor, offering local fishing and riverside parks within short drives. The area supports a suburban-to-rural lifestyle with community events, local museums such as the Fort Morgan Museum, and straightforward commutes to neighboring towns for dining and retail options.
